iridium-0.1.5.8: src/Development/Iridium/Hackage.hs
module Development.Iridium.Hackage
( retrieveLatestVersion
, uploadPackage
, uploadDocs
)
where
import Control.Monad.IO.Class
import Control.Monad.Trans.Maybe
import Control.Monad ( mzero, when )
import Data.Maybe ( listToMaybe, maybeToList )
import Control.Monad.Trans.MultiRWS
import Control.Monad
import Control.Exception
import Data.Version
import Distribution.Package ( PackageName(..) )
import qualified Turtle as Turtle
import System.Exit
import qualified Network.HTTP as HTTP
import qualified Network.URI as URI
import qualified Data.Text as Text
import qualified Data.Aeson as Aeson
import qualified Data.HashMap.Strict as HM
import qualified Text.ParserCombinators.ReadP as ReadP
import Data.List (find)
import System.Process hiding ( cwd )
import Development.Iridium.UI.Console
import Development.Iridium.Types
import Development.Iridium.Config
import Development.Iridium.Utils
import qualified Data.ByteString as ByteString
import qualified Data.ByteString.Lazy as ByteStringL
retrieveLatestVersion
:: ( MonadIO m
, MonadMultiState LogState m
, MonadPlus m
)
=> String -> String -> m (Maybe Version)
retrieveLatestVersion remoteUrl pkgName = do
let urlStr :: String = remoteUrl ++ "/package/" ++ pkgName ++ "/preferred"
pushLog LogLevelInfo $ "Looking up latest version from hackage via url " ++ urlStr
uri <- case URI.parseURI urlStr of
Nothing -> do
pushLog LogLevelError "bad URI"
mzero
Just u -> return u
let request = HTTP.insertHeader HTTP.HdrAccept "application/json"
$ HTTP.mkRequest HTTP.GET uri
rawHtmlE <- liftIO $ HTTP.simpleHTTP request
let parseError = do
pushLog LogLevelError "Could not decode hackage response."
mzero
case rawHtmlE of
Left{} -> return Nothing
Right r -> case Aeson.decode $ HTTP.rspBody r of
Just m -> case HM.lookup (Text.pack "normal-version") m of
Nothing -> parseError
Just [] -> pure Nothing
Just (vs :: [String]) -> do
let v :: Version = maximum $ parseVersionF <$> vs
pure $ Just v
Nothing -> parseError
where
parseVersionF s = case find (null . snd) $ ReadP.readP_to_S parseVersion s of
Nothing -> error "parseVersionF"
Just (v, _) -> v
